The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
OAKE CP ST12NE HEATHFIELD 4/136 Blake's Cottage (previously listed under Norton Fitzwarren CP) 17.5.85 II Cottage. Late C16 early C17. enlarged C17-C18, restored late C20. Roughcast over cob and rubble, thatched roof,half hipped to left, central brick stack.Plan:possibly gable entry single cell enlarged to 2 cell,lying North-EastSouth-West.One and a half storeys,all C20 casements,2-light dormer rising from eaves right,small central stairlight window,ground floor 2 casements flanking 2 raking buttresses centre, entrance plank door end right, thatched hooded porch,single storey C20 addition right return.Interior:chamfered lintel to fireplace,stairs to left,peaked doorframe between,axial chamfered beam with step and runout stops, lateral chamfered beam in room behind stack.Upper storey not sighted, said to contain one jointed cruck, perhaps rising from ground level. Recent restoration revealed rubble piers at corners of left gable end and ajoining wooden shuttering to cob walls, possibly part of a linhay predicting enlargement of cottage. (V46 Report, unpublished SRD, September 1974).
